Alienations of real property to be set apart, which may have been made by the widower or widow after contracting a second marriage, shall be valid only if on his or her death no legitimate children or descendants of the first marriage survive, without prejudice to the provisions of the Mortgage Law, Title 30.\nHistory —Civil Code, 1930, § 930.
